★★★★★ 5.0 Charlie · Jun 2025

The food is phenomenal and you will never leave still hungry. All the employees are real personable and willing to go to great lengths to ensure you're visit or stay at the campground are the best experience. The owner, Donna is the executive chef in the mornings for breakfast and is such a sweet, kind, caring, down to earth woman. She takes great pride in everything she does to ensure your satisfaction is met while visiting. The campground is a mini community of family orientated people who are the most nice and hospitable you will meet. If you are walking the roads of the campground, most of them will greet you and openly welcome you to their site for conversation, food, and drinks.

★★★★★ 5.0 Daryl Court · Jun 2024

Couldn't ask for a better bar and grill. The food was delicious, prices were great, service was stellar. There was a gentleman bartender who did an awesome job and made drinks so good they made me want to tip more than the drinks cost. We stayed at a friend's permanent site in the campground and went to the bar for dinner. The campground is nice, a bit crowded if you like to be camping by yourself but that said, the sites are divided/separated nicely, lots of trees between them and I would say the reason it's full is because it's a great place. People want to be there! Based on the experience I had I would go back again and again. Keep up the great work guys!
